YOBE PROMOTES 1,700 TEACHERS TO BOOST EDUCATION SECTOR

State rewards dedication, strengthens learning outcomes in public schools

The Yobe Teachers’ Service Board (TSB) has promoted 1,700 teachers across various cadres to reward diligence and enhance service delivery in the state’s education sector.

Announcing the move on Tuesday in Damaturu, TSB Chairman Alhaji Yakubu Dokshi said the exercise recognises excellence and aims to improve teaching standards and student performance.

“Elevating our teachers directly enhances learning outcomes and school performance,” he said, praising Gov. Mai Mala Buni for his commitment to education development.

Board Secretary Mohammed ibn Musa and Director of Personnel Management Umar Haruna also commended the initiative, urging promoted staff to maintain professionalism, punctuality, and contribute meaningfully to community development through quality teaching.

The promotions are expected to boost teacher morale, encourage innovation, and reinforce commitment to excellence, aligning with government efforts to transform Yobe’s education sector.
